"Shit!" You screamed, hearing the alarm clock go off. Technically, it was an iPad alarm, but still. You remembered that you had spent the night at New York's, and that he always woke up early as hell, and then griped about it for a long, long time. "Oh, goodness, New York, don't set your alarm at.... Five...."


New York had to go to work at this time, you remembered. You looked at the floor, where New York had put an air mattress for himself, to see that he was still asleep. Sighing, you jumped out of bed, and onto the air mattress, and began to shake his shoulder, trying to wake him up.


"It's five in the morning..." New York complained. "Let me sleep!"


"You have to go to work," You pointed out. "I won't let you be late for work! Get up!"


"NO!!!!" He protested, although he didn't throw a huge temper tantrum about waking up, like he usually did. Usually, he thrashed around, threw his pillows around, and yelled like a banshee. But not this time.


"New York, you aren't seven years old, get out of bed and get ready for work so that your boss doesn't yell at you!" You demanded, but unfortunately, New York was so stubborn that he didn't even move.


"Please, wake up, damn it!" You said, sighing.


"But I don't feel good," New York groaned. "And I think I'm sick, and my boss is an asshole and gives me too much paperwork!"


You rolled your eyes. New York had tried that a billion times. Once, you ended up dragging him, in his pajamas, to his car, tossing him in, and threatening to set the car alight if he didn't wake up. That's how much you cared about your friends. Or.....scared.....your friends.


"I know you're lying, you tried that a kajillion times," You huffed. "Go to work before your boss comes here and threatens you." New York groaned, sighing like mad, but he got up and got ready for work. Eventually, he was out the door. You decided to sleep some more.


---A FEW HOURS LATER----


It was about ten in the morning when you awoke to your phone ringing. You identified the sound, and immediately picked up your phone, answering the caller, who you didn't know.


"Hello, is this ______________?" Someone asked.


"Yeah," You replied.


"Are you in any relationship with any of the "personifications?""


"Statalia?" You asked.


"Yep." The caller answered.


"Well, New York and I are very good friends." You admitted, not sure where the caller was headed with their conversation, or how they knew about the personifications.


"I'm calling to inform you that your friend had collapsed in the workplace," The caller said. "I'm one of his coworkers, sorry for the confusion."


"Wh-What?! Collapsed?!" You repeated, absolutely shocked by this information. "I-Is he okay? Where is he?"


"He's still here, but we called an ambulance," the coworker replied. At that second, you dashed out the door, running to where New York worked. It was a huge office building, and there was sure an ambulance there, much to your horror.


You ran up to one of the doctors, watching as two other doctors hauled New York onto an ambulance. "Ma'am," You said to the doctor. "He'll be alright, right?"


"Oh, certainly," The doctor replied, putting a hand on your shoulder. "He may be unresponsive for a little bit, but don't panic, dear, as he'll be okay in a few hours."


You sighed. There was nothing you could do now. "Okay..... Make sure he calls me when he can!"


The doctor smiled, laughing. "I will, young lady!" She said, still laughing quite a lot. 


---- A FEW HOURS LATER ----


New York had called you, much to your relief. When you answered the phone, you instantly started apologizing. "New York, are you okay?! I should have never made you get up.... Oh, I'm so, so, so, so, so sorry that that had to happen to you! Do you forgive me?"


"Don't be pathetic, _______________, it isn't your fault," New York said rather calmly on the other line. "Of course I forgive you, even though you didn't do anything, and I'm not mad."


"Good, because your car might have gotten towed." You said, knowing that that actually might be true. You hung up before he could reply. Let's just say, when he came back from the hospital the next day, he was not impressed.
